today I noticed something: buttons wich are placed outside their parent windows dont work. its simple as that.
so what I want to know is: is there a way to get these buttons to work properly?

There's no way to do that.

I deliberate designed the GUI so that controls only accept (or forward) input if it hits their bounding rectangle.

Sorry to hear that. So is there a way to get the window transparent, so you only see the buttons but not the actual window?

hemmoleg maybe you could use custom gui visualizer? or even simpler, custom window, that inherits from control, not from windowControl.